A commanding officer (or CO) is a term used to describe one's rank in relation to others within the same environment.
One meaning of commanding officer is the highest-ranking officer and commander of a unit. On starships, the CO usually has the rank of captain, though sometimes a commodore or fleet captain may also hold this position. On starbases, the CO is sometimes referred to as "portmaster" and was usually a flag officer. Some bases, however, are commanded by captains or commanders.
On starships, it is general practice to address the commanding officer as "Captain," regardless of their actual rank or position.
In general, commanding officers are dressed in the colors of the command division, but there are some exceptions in Starfleet uniform usage.
In rare occasions, the commanding officer need not be a ranking officer, especially in dire circumstances.
The term "commanding officer" can also be used to refer to the officer whom one directly reports to in the chain of command or in a department. Occasionally, it simply identifies an officer of higher rank in comparison to another, or the officer with the most experience if more than one officer holds the highest rank at the time, although this is usually referred to as a ranking officer.
